How to treat scoliosis in seniors? A comprehensive guide for managing adult degenerative scoliosis

4 min read

Degenerative scoliosis, the most common form of adult scoliosis, is a condition affecting an estimated 68% of people over the age of 60 to some degree. Understanding how to treat scoliosis in seniors is key to managing pain, improving mobility, and maintaining independence.

Understanding Degenerative Scoliosis in Seniors

Unlike the idiopathic scoliosis often seen in adolescents, scoliosis in seniors is most frequently caused by age-related degeneration of the spine. This condition, known as degenerative or de novo scoliosis, develops as the intervertebral discs and facet joints wear down over time, leading to an abnormal side-to-side spinal curvature. As the spine becomes less stable, it can also lead to other conditions, such as spinal stenosis, which may cause nerve compression and pain radiating to the legs.

Causes and Symptoms of Adult Scoliosis

Several factors contribute to the development of degenerative scoliosis in older adults:

  • Disc Degeneration: The discs between vertebrae lose water content and height, causing instability.
  • Osteoporosis: Weakened bones can lead to vertebral compression fractures, exacerbating spinal curvature.
  • Spinal Arthritis: Arthritis in the facet joints can lead to asymmetric wear and tear.
  • Genetics: A family history of scoliosis may increase risk.

Symptoms can range from mild to debilitating and often include:

  • Chronic or intermittent back pain.
  • Uneven posture, such as uneven shoulders or hips.
  • Leg pain, numbness, or weakness due to nerve compression.
  • Difficulty walking or standing for long periods.
  • A noticeable rib or shoulder blade prominence.

Conservative Non-Surgical Treatments

Most seniors with scoliosis can effectively manage their symptoms through non-invasive, conservative treatments. A multidisciplinary approach often provides the best outcomes, focusing on pain management and functional improvement.

Physical Therapy and Exercises

Physical therapy is a cornerstone of managing degenerative scoliosis. A trained physical therapist can create a customized exercise plan to strengthen core and back muscles, improve posture, and increase flexibility. Key exercises and techniques include:

  • Core-Strengthening Exercises: Pelvic tilts, bridges, and bird-dog exercises help stabilize the spine by strengthening the abdominal and back muscles.
  • Stretching: Gentle stretches, such as the cat-cow stretch, can relieve tightness and improve spinal mobility.
  • Aquatic Therapy: Exercising in a pool can reduce joint stress, making movement easier and less painful.
  • Posture Retraining: Learning to maintain proper alignment can alleviate pain and reduce strain.

Medication and Injections

Medication can provide relief from the pain and inflammation associated with scoliosis:

  • Over-the-Counter (OTC) Pain Relievers: Nonsteroidal anti-inflammatory drugs (NSAIDs) like ibuprofen can help manage mild to moderate pain.
  • Prescription Medication: For more severe pain, a doctor may prescribe stronger medications or muscle relaxants.
  • Epidural Steroid Injections: These injections deliver anti-inflammatory medication directly to the affected nerve roots, providing temporary relief from nerve-related pain.
  • Facet Joint Injections: Injections targeting the small joints in the spine can help reduce pain and inflammation.

Other Conservative Approaches

Other therapies can supplement a primary treatment plan:

  • Bracing: While less common than in adolescents, a soft or rigid brace can provide support and pain relief for some seniors, especially during periods of high activity.
  • Weight Management: Maintaining a healthy weight reduces the load on the spine, decreasing pain and slowing progression.
  • Chiropractic Care: Manual adjustments can improve spinal stability and reduce pain for some individuals, though it should be combined with other therapies.
  • Activity Modification: Avoiding high-impact activities and practicing good ergonomics can prevent symptom flare-ups.

Surgical Options for Severe Scoliosis

For the small percentage of seniors with severe scoliosis or debilitating pain that doesn't respond to conservative measures, surgery may be an option. Surgical decisions for older adults require careful consideration of overall health, as these procedures are complex and carry significant risks.

Types of Surgery

  • Spinal Fusion: The most common surgical procedure, spinal fusion involves joining two or more vertebrae using bone grafts and metal hardware (rods and screws) to stabilize the spine and prevent further curve progression.
  • Decompression Surgery: Performed to relieve pressure on nerves, this procedure involves removing a small portion of bone or tissue pressing on the nerves. It is often combined with spinal fusion.
  • Minimally Invasive Surgery: For some cases, less invasive techniques can be used, which may lead to shorter recovery times.

Benefits vs. Risks of Surgery

Surgery offers the potential for significant pain relief and improved function but also involves potential complications.

Aspect Potential Benefits Potential Risks
Pain Significant reduction in severe back and leg pain. Risk of persistent pain or new pain in adjacent areas.
Mobility Improved ability to stand upright and walk longer distances. Reduced spinal flexibility and range of motion in the fused area.
Function Better quality of life and ability to perform daily tasks comfortably. Complications including infection, blood loss, and hardware failure.
Appearance Corrected spinal curvature and improved posture. Lengthened recovery period and risk of revision surgery.

It is essential to consult with a specialist to weigh these factors and determine if surgery is the right path.

The Role of Post-Surgery Rehabilitation

Following surgery, a comprehensive rehabilitation program is vital for recovery and long-term success. This includes:

  1. Early Mobilization: Supervised walking and transfers begin shortly after surgery to prevent complications.
  2. Core Strengthening: Targeted exercises help rebuild muscle strength and control, which can be weakened during surgery.
  3. Proper Mechanics: Patients are educated on safe movement patterns to protect the spine during daily activities.
  4. Activity Progression: A gradual return to normal activities, guided by a physical therapist, ensures the fused vertebrae heal properly.
